
The Awkward Handshake How AI Portland Built a 2,800-Person Community
What does it take to build a thriving community people actually want to show up for?
In this episode, we sit down with the co-founders of AI Portland, a fast-growing community that has brought together thousands of people around one of the biggest shifts in modern work and business: artificial intelligence.
But this conversation isn’t just about AI.
It’s about curiosity, community-building, networking, and what happens when two thoughtful people decide to start the thing instead of waiting until they feel “expert enough.”
We talk about how AI Portland got off the ground, what they’ve learned from organizing events at scale, how they source speakers, why diverse rooms matter, and what they’ve discovered about what people are really hungry for right now.

Meet the Guests
Megan Notarte
Technology team leader and co-founder of AI Portland, a community focused on demystifying generative AI and its real-world business applications.

Nicole Mors
Product design leader, co-founder of AI Portland, and co-host of the podcast Supercharged by AI.

About AI Portland
AI Portland is a growing Portland-based community focused on helping people understand and explore artificial intelligence in practical, human, and accessible ways.
They host events, conversations, and gatherings for people across industries — whether you’re deep in tech, AI-curious, or just trying to figure out what the hell any of this means.
